Dead Key Fob Battery

Problems with the battery can cause your fob's key to stop unlocking your vehicle or turning your engine on as it did previously. Fobs aren't guaranteed to last forever, and it's not uncommon for them to need an upgrade every three or four years. It's important to be aware of the type of batteries that your fob is using so that you can replace them if needed.

Typically, the batteries inside your keyfob are usually marked with an identification label that identifies the type of battery inside. It could also include information about the size of the battery, such as CR2025 or CR2032 (depending on your vehicle). You can check the battery's voltage using an voltmeter, or replace them with a different one.

You might notice that your device starts to function after the new battery has had a chance to recharge. If this doesn't work, you might have to reprogram your key fob for the car to recognize it. This is a straightforward process that can be done in a few simple steps.

Put the key in your ignition, then turn it to accessory position. Then, press a button on your fob to lock it. This should cause the car to sound an alarm, signalling it's now ready to use. If you do not hear anything after trying again it could be because the key fob isn't able to communicate with the car's radio and this could be a different issue.

It may be damaged If your key fob does not function after reprogramming and replacing the batteries. If the fob is physically damaged (such as being stepped on or dropped into a pool of water), this is most likely to be the case. Damage can include cracks on the circuit board, tiny electronic components that aren't connected to the board in a proper manner, buttons which are loose or do not work, or bent or oxidized terminals of the battery connector. A professional auto repair service with experience is usually able to solve the issue by opening the fob, and then removing the battery. They will then repair or replace any damaged components.

Key Fob Issues

In contrast to older key fobs which relied on a physical key to unlock the car's doors and then start the engine, the latest key fobs have a tiny chip that sends an electronic signal to the car whenever the buttons are press. If the signal is lost or the chip is damaged, the remote will not function properly. Most key fob problems are easy to fix and don't require professional help.

Like all other devices powered by batteries keys wear out over time. In certain instances, a simple replacement of the batteries in the remote will allow the fob to lock and unlock the doors to the car or even start the engine (depending on the model of the vehicle).

If the key fob won't work even after replacing the batteries, it could be caused by interference with its radio signal. This could happen when other electronic devices such as GPS units and mobile phones are in close proximity to the fob. It can also be caused by objects made of metal that interfere with radio frequency signals. Moving the key fob away from the vehicle or away from other devices should help resolve this issue.

Another problem that can be found is that the battery contact terminals on the fob or buttons are damaged or stuck. Because they get lots of use and aren't intended to be especially rugged buttons on key fobs can be worn out or completely damaged. In certain cases, adjusting or cleaning buttons can fix this problem.

If the issue persists It's a good idea to visit an auto dealership or locksmith. They'll have access genuine parts and have specialized knowledge on the keyless entry system for the particular vehicle model and make. Examining the remote key fob can aid in determining the root of the malfunction. They can give you suggestions for the most cost-effective and practical alternatives. Key Fob Replacement

If a key fob ceases functioning, it could be an enormous problem. It is important to have an extra or two on hand to avoid being left stranded without a way to lock or starting your vehicle. Fortunately replacing a car key fob is relatively inexpensive. You can purchase a replacement keyfob from an auto parts shop or at a retail store close to you, based on the make and model of your vehicle. You can also search for them on the internet. However, you'll be required to confirm that the key fob you are replacing is compatible with your vehicle. Experts from CR suggest that you check with your mechanic to make sure that the new key fob will function.

A dead battery for the remote is the most common reason that a remote key could cease to function. You can fix the problem however, you'll need to purchase new remotes before you can begin or unlock your vehicle.

You can easily determine if the fob's battery is in bad condition by using an alternate automotive key repair fob key repair. If the backup key fob can lock or start your vehicle and lock your vehicle, it's time to replace the battery and reprogram the primary keyfob.

Your key fob might be inoperable due to other issues that could be caused by damage or malfunction of the internal components. Remove the batteries to get a better look at the key fob and wash the buttons that are stuck or do not function properly. If the issue persists, you can try reprogramming the key fob.

Keep a spare key fob handy particularly if your car is old. While you can often buy an alternative key fob for a relatively low price, the procedure of programming it to your vehicle can be costly.
